Menu
Submit Site
Home
Society
Religion and Spirituality
2008 Shroud Science Group International Conference
2008 Shroud Science Group International Conference
All Links
Website
Share this:
Details of 2008 Shroud Science Group International Conference
About 2008 Shroud Science Group International Conference
2008 Shroud Science Group International Conference- Information and papers from this conference in Ohio, USA
The Shroud of Turin
Send feedback
submit